The psychological and perceptional impact of educated unemployment is highly determined by different factors as such of grade level, gender, family status and the place they come from. Their feeling and perception about education, job, and future life is affected by the educated unemployment problem, but the effect is various and complex findings have been observed from the study. Most importantly university graduating students have affected psychologically when the job and future questions risen than those grade 11 and 12 students. Regarding perceptional effect on education that educated unemployment put, the finding shows that grade 11 and 12 students have a complex perception about due to the fact that there is different background they have. Graduating students and high school students have different perception about their future. Not only this grade/class difference mater but individuals background, thinking ability and sensitivity matters their perception about future. The impact that educated unemployment put over young students at school various. It highly depends on their approaching to the work life.
